Looking back over my life, I've always had an affinity with dogs; they always seemed calm and well behaved when they were around me and we soon gain an understanding. Becoming a Dog Trainer was never in my thoughts until I rescued a dog called Ben, however. When I first got Ben, a German Pointer, he was a house-wrecker & very disobedient. He had been passed from pillar to post and he had been to numerous dog trainers without any success- until he came to me. To start with he was a nightmare and wrecked my house; as I watched his destructive behaviour, I soon realised he needed focus in his life. So I decided a good way to address this would be via Dog Agility Training. It was during this time that we developed an extrememly strong bond and became a great team, winning many rossettes and many 'top fives'. Unfortunately, I have now had to retire Ben from his Dog Agility work but we still enjoy lovely walks and playtime with my other dog an English Springer Spaniel called Miley. I continued to go to the Dog Agility club however, and it was whilst I was taking Ben there that I got involved and helped out with the obedience classes. This was the time when I realised that I wanted to work with dogs and owners, aiming to help with any problems and hopefully give them a happy and contented life, together. I began to research dog behaviour and soon came to the conclusion that positive reinforcement was the way forward. I went away for a few weeks on a course and came back a fully-qualified Dog Trainer. Since then I have never looked back; I enjoy every minute I spend helping problem dogs alongside their owners. Ben is ten now and Miley is four. I use both of my dogs in my roll as a Dog Trainer to help socialise dogs who are aggressive to others. I find that Ben and Miley have a calming influence over other dogs and help put them at ease in their training. With their help, I have been in my role for six years now, assisted many people and achieved many success storys. I find it rewarding when I see a smile on a dog-owner's face when a troubled dog becomes a good member of the family.
